    What happens when one of us passes away
    A trust to be used by other spouse n when spouse dies, it reverts back to the kids
    After both pass... children equally
    Maybe house to child or grandchild
    Leave it to kids outright or into a trust so they can't blow it or a spouse of our kid's can't get to it
    Who will deal with this.. executer or trustee. One kid or 4 kids
    What do we do with our personal effects... let kids figure it out. Side letter nonbinding side letter or legal document for personal effects
    What happens if we are alive but we are out if it incapacitated
    Who
    If we have surgery or dementia, who do we want making healthcare decisions
    Living will stating our wishes
    To unburden our kids
    Living trust or will to bequeath stuff to kids
    Probate sucks!!!!
    Trusts will eliminate the courts
    Future long term care... skilled care needs... insurance options? Protect what we have to prevent nursing home from taking all our stuff
